Yes -- if you have the right mindset.<br /><br />Once I learned how companies were valued, and how to value companies, I found it increasingly difficult to trade stocks that I may have found interesting before. The idea behind investing is that the stock market offers you businesses at premiums and discounts to their values. Obviously, to make money, you try to purchase the stocks with the deepest discounts and wait for the market to realize their value. However, this certainly has its flaws -- namely, you might have valued the company incorrectly. If you have too much conviction in this valuation, you can stand to lose a lot of money.<br /><br />Trading is different from investing because you don't look at a stock as a business -- you look at it is a "stock." This mindset has its benefits over investing -- primarily the fact that money management becomes much easier because you can quickly cut losses without guilt.<br /><br />Prior to learning about the concepts of value investing, I would guiltlessly trade in and out of stocks based on which sector was hot, momentum in earnings, and even momentum in price.
